What are the different styles of blue and white bud vases?
The beauty of blue and white bud vases lies in their versatility. You'll find a vast array of styles, catering to diverse tastes and interior design preferences. From delicate porcelain pieces to rustic ceramic options, the choices are plentiful. Some common styles include:
- Porcelain: These often feature intricate designs, delicate floral patterns, or minimalist geometric shapes. They exude a sense of refined elegance and are perfect for formal settings.
- Ceramic: Ceramic bud vases offer a wider range of textures and finishes, from smooth and glossy to matte and rustic. They are a popular choice for their durability and affordability.
- Stoneware: Stoneware bud vases often boast a more substantial weight and a textured surface. They bring a touch of earthiness and rustic charm.
- Glass: Blue and white glass bud vases can be strikingly modern, with their smooth surfaces and clear, vibrant colors. The combination of glass and color can create a visually stunning centerpiece.

What flowers look best in blue and white bud vases?
The beauty of a blue and white bud vase is that it complements a wide range of flowers. However, certain blooms pair particularly well with this classic color combination. Consider these options:
- White flowers: White flowers, such as lilies, roses, or hydrangeas, create a striking contrast against the blue vase, emphasizing their purity and elegance.
- Blue flowers: Shades of blue, like forget-me-nots or cornflowers, create a harmonious and visually appealing monochromatic look.
- Purple flowers: Purple flowers, such as lavender or violets, add a touch of regal sophistication, complementing the blue and white palette.
- Green foliage: Simple sprigs of greenery, such as eucalyptus or ferns, provide a fresh and natural touch, enhancing the vase's overall aesthetic.

What are some tips for caring for blue and white bud vases?
Proper care ensures your blue and white bud vases remain beautiful for years to come:
- Handle with care: Avoid dropping or knocking them over, especially delicate porcelain pieces.
- Clean gently: Wash by hand with mild soap and water to avoid scratching or damaging the surface. Avoid har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ners.
- Protect from extreme temperatures: Avoid placing them in direct sunlight or near sources of heat, which can damage the finish or cause cracking.
